Output 081239e5cbc633f1f16d4db870d6e19f97f06bb945e05c9d95431ac673ad2a76:1

value
3083486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851e930d068973a6a777fb44439a5492c8763cfb OP_EQUAL
address
3DptRQSaBiSh1tabsLNjaHaohdi6HZNUtj
transaction
081239e5cbc633f1f16d4db870d6e19f97f06bb945e05c9d95431ac673ad2a76
spent
true